Index
582968
publicKey
0xa77326d283fd4605ba893a33b7e2796c8ea4e6d389fbf773cb618dba473bd8b8d62694fcf5a102aebc23877e87c822f8
Balance
32.014217464 ETH
Effective Balance
32 ETH
Received
32 ETH
Status
Active
Total Incoming
0.014217464 ETH
Eligibility
Activation